How MEP Modeling Reduces Errors in Construction Projects

The construction industry has seen a paradigm shift in how projects are planned, designed, and executed, thanks to advancements in technology. Among these advancements, MEP (Mechanical, Electrical, and Plumbing) modeling has emerged as a game-changer. By leveraging tools like Revit MEP and Building Information Modeling (BIM), construction professionals can significantly reduce errors, streamline coordination, and deliver high-quality projects on time and within budget.

1. Enhanced Coordination with MEP Coordination Modeling

One of the most significant challenges in construction projects is coordinating between various disciplines. MEP coordination modeling ensures that mechanical, electrical, and plumbing systems work harmoniously with architectural and structural components. This minimizes the chances of design conflicts, reducing costly on-site errors.

2. Accurate Detection of Clashes

Clash detection is critical in avoiding costly rework. MEP Clash Detection identifies and resolves conflicts between different building systems before construction begins. For instance, ensuring that an HVAC duct does not interfere with electrical conduits or plumbing systems prevents delays and unnecessary expenses.

3. Streamlined Design Changes with Revit MEP Modeling

Revit MEP Modeling enables quick adjustments to designs, ensuring that any changes in one system automatically update across the entire model. This reduces the risk of oversight and ensures all stakeholders are working with the most accurate and up-to-date information.

4. Precision in Installation with BIM MEP Modeling

BIM MEP Modeling creates detailed, data-rich 3D models that guide the construction process. These models provide contractors with precise specifications, reducing errors during installation and ensuring systems function as intended.

5. Comprehensive Documentation with MEP As-Built Modeling

MEP As-Built Modeling captures the exact dimensions, locations, and configurations of installed systems. This documentation is invaluable for future maintenance and renovations, reducing the risk of errors caused by incomplete or outdated information.

FAQs About MEP Modeling

1. What is MEP modeling, and why is it important?

MEP modeling involves creating a digital representation of mechanical, electrical, and plumbing systems in a building. It is essential for ensuring accurate design, seamless coordination, and efficient installation, reducing errors and costs in construction projects.

2. How does MEP Clash Detection work?

MEP Clash Detection uses advanced software to identify and resolve conflicts between different building systems, such as HVAC ducts overlapping with electrical conduits. This process minimizes design errors and prevents costly rework during construction.

3. What software is used for MEP modeling?

Revit MEP is one of the most commonly used tools for MEP modeling. It allows for the creation of data-rich 3D models that facilitate coordination, design changes, and clash detection.
